#51dfad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#51dfad is composed of 31.8% red, 87.5% green and 67.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 22.4%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 158.9 degrees, a saturation of 68.9% and a lightness of 59.6%. #51dfad color hex could be obtained by blending #a2ffff with #00bf5b.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

#51dfad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#51dfad has RGB values of R:81, G:223, B:173 and CMYK values of C:0.64, M:0, Y:0.22,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 5365677.

Shades and Tints of #51dfad
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020806 is the darkest color, while #f7fdf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#51dfad
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#90a09a is the less saturated color, while #31ffb6 is the most saturated one.
